On his last night with the disciples, Jesus tells them that he is going away and that they will be staying around to continue his work. This is not what they expected. They are confused and have questions including one from Philip: "Lord, show us the Father and that will be enough for us." Join Pastor Greg as he shares how Jesus reassures his disciples, and us, with the promise of the Holy Spirit.

Jesus has previously issued a couple of calls to discipleship to his followers. In this passage, he decisively sets his mind to head to Jerusalem and go to the cross. As he travels along the way, he warns about a distracted discipleship. Join Pastor Greg as he shares how distracted discipleship appears to us today and the implications of what it means to be a devoted follower of Jesus.
